Union Pacific Railroad Executive Assistant Salaries in San Francisco

The average Union Pacific Railroad Executive Assistant in San Francisco earns an estimated $92,852 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$82,698 with a $10,154 bonus. Union Pacific Railroad's Executive Assistant compensation is $27,022 more than the US average for a Executive Assistant. Executive Assistant salaries at Union Pacific Railroad in San Francisco can range from $54,000 - $162,000.
